About Alloa Rifle Club

Alloa and District Rifle Club, founded in 1928, is a long-standing target shooting club in Scotland that holds competitions and offers membership to all, including taster sessions and talks on shooting history and safety at events like the free "Feel Good Friday" talks. The club's events, such as the Alloa Double Dewar and English Match are held at Tullygarth Rifle Range and are shot under NSRA rules.

Indoor Range

25-yard indoor range configurable for .22 prone, benchrest, and 10m air rifle and pistol shooting.

Outdoor Range

50 metre and 100 yard outdoor .22 target shooting range set in a rural farm environment.
